Short American Axle Going Into Earnings

Summary

  • The UAW strike has expanded to Stellantis's largest US factory, affecting production of the RAM 1500 pickup truck.
  • American Axle, a supplier to Stellantis, may be significantly impacted by the strike, as it generates 18% of its revenue through its partnership with Stellantis.
  • The strike could have a negative impact on American Axle's valuation and financial performance, potentially falling short of FY23 guidance.
